Snapshotting a paused VM left it in finish-migrate, where it stayed
until the VM was restarted. Fix this by storing the run state instead
and put it back, similar to migration_iteration_finish().

While working on that, I noticed some memory leaks and other issues,
which I found by using sanitizer tools like ASAN and reading the code
and docs.

Changes since the RFC:
* store the run state via runstate_get() and restore it instead of
  skipping the transition into finish-migrate (Thanks @Fiona)
* refuse a snapshot while an incoming migration is pending, which
  migrate_prepare() already does, otherwise the restore aborts
* fixed multiple memory leaks
* fixed multiple discarded error messages
* removed raw uses of allocators
* folded the changes into the relevant debian/patches

Future work:

* Once SAVE_STATE_ERROR is set, no new snapshot can be started and
  savevm-start fails with "VM snapshot already started" until the VM is
  restarted. Resetting that state looks difficult and could introduce
  new bugs. A couple of people ran into this before, see [0] and [1].
  It would definitely be nicer if a single failed snapshot did not
  block further snapshots until a VM restart.

* TSAN flags a data race on snap_state.bs_pos. Probably simply fixed
  by using atomics. There might be some other issues in savevm-async,
  but I have to check this in more detail.

Note that patch 9 touches the same lines as [2].

proxmox_restore_image() is synchronous and only hands the pointer back
to the callback, so the lifetime is the enclosing scope. Dropping the
heap allocation also drops its missing free and calloc() call, which is
discouraged in QEMU.

Plain malloc() can fail and the result was never checked, while
savevm-async asks for a 4 MiB buffer. g_malloc() exits instead of
leaving a NULL buffer for the first write to dereference.

The length is read from the migration stream, so it cannot be trusted.
An unchecked malloc() means a corrupt or truncated state file makes
qemu_get_buffer() write through a NULL pointer. Also the short read path
returned without freeing the buffer.

qemu_file_new_impl() takes its own reference and qemu_fclose() drops
exactly one, so the reference from qio_channel_savevm_async_new() was
never released. The channel also holds a BlockBackend reference that
only its finalizer drops, so both leaked on every snapshot.

A snapshot of a paused VM left it in finish-migrate, where it stayed
until the VM was restarted. vm_needs_start only recorded whether the VM
had been running, so there was nothing to restore a paused VM to.

Store the run state instead and put it back, similar to
migration_iteration_finish().
